#12a985 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#12a985 is composed of 7.1% red, 66.3%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.3%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 165.7 degrees, a saturation of 80.7% and a lightness of 36.7%. #12a985 color hex could be obtained by blending #24ffff with #00530b.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#12a985

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010907 is the darkest color, while #f7fef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#12a985

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a615f is the less saturated color, while #04b78d is the most saturated one.
